Breakfast is the main meal of the day, and for a good reason. It is the first meal that “breaks” the overnight “fast.” Breakfast gives your body and mind the energy required to begin the day. Eating breakfast also improves brain function, attention span, concentration, and memory, reducing irritability and fatigue. We know you know everything, but breakfast is frequently overlooked in the rush to wake up and get the day started.

Breakfast should ideally provide 20-25% of your daily nutritional requirements. When you skip it, you will inevitably grab an over-caffeinated drink, a croissant, or a sugar-loaded item. Remember, it’s not just about eating breakfast, but about eating a healthy and balanced breakfast that includes all food groups.

Here is a list of quick and instant breakfast recipes for your rescue!

1. Corn Potato

A perfect recipe for early mornings, you just need to grate a potato, add salt, cornflour, red chilli powder, and frozen corn. Mix it, and adjust the consistency with a spoon of water. Now, just take a pan, add little butter, and spread the mixture. Roast it on a medium flame; as soon as it turns golden, flip to the other side and roast it with a bit of butter. That’s it; your breakfast is ready.

2. Whole Wheat Pancakes

Who doesn’t love pancakes? Try this healthier version; in a bowl, take a cup of whole wheat flour, add 1 egg, a tsp of vanilla essence, ¼ cup of sugar (optional), a cup of milk, and whisk to form a smooth batter. Now take a pan, add butter, and spread it on the pan. Now add 1 ladleful of batter to the pan and lay it in a circular motion. Roast on both sides. Tadaa! Grab the pancakes; it’s all yours.

3. Anda Pav

Our go-to breakfast; in a pan, add butter, add chopped onions, chopped capsicum, and coriander. Add salt and red chilli powder, and a beaten egg to the pan. After two mins of roasting, scramble it. Your egg stuffing is ready. Take a pav, cut it in half, stuff the egg mixture, and enjoy this dish with garam Chai.

4. Corn Appe

Grind the sweet corn, green chilli, and ginger into a coarse paste. Combine the semolina, soda, coriander, and salt in a mixing bowl. Mix thoroughly. If necessary, add 1-2 tbsp water to make a batter. Add 2-3 drops of oil to each slot in an appe pan. Fill each slot 3/4 full with corn-semolina batter. Cook until one side is golden brown. Turnover and cook on the other side as well. Serve it with tomato ketchup.

5. Banana Strawberry Smoothie

One of the easiest breakfast recipes, you just need a blender, add a cup of milk, a banana, 2-3 strawberries, and a spoonful of chia seeds. If you want, you can add a little honey. Blend it. Your yummy tummy-filling smoothie is ready.
